"Meilleur poster des doctorants" aux JTR : Daniel LIRA a obtenu le 1er prix

On 4–5 February 2026, it was the #JournéesTechniquesRoute (#JTR2026) at the Cité des Congrès (Nantes), hosted by Université Gustave Eiffel, Cerema, and IDRRIM - PIARC France. JTR has been one key meeting point for France and increasingly Europe. It is a unique forum to share field experience, research outcomes, and innovation. During the “Meilleurs Posters Doctorants” competition, Daniel LIRA presented the poster: “Thermo-Mechanical (ThM) Modelling of Conductive Electric Road Systems (ERS): Thermo-Viscoelastic and Thermo-Viscohyperelastic Response under Diurnal Thermal Cycles.” — focusing on recent advances in ERS and their integration with asphalt pavements. He received the #1stPrize, in recognition of its scientific impact, rigor, and presentation quality.
